Sundar C Babu Biography

Sundar C Babu is a popular music composer associated with south Indian movies. He is the son of famous Veena artist Chitti Babu and Sudakshina Devi. Made his debut as an independent music composer in the year 2006, he has completed one decade in the industry. Chacko Randaaman – The Malayalam movie in 2006 marked his career debut as a music composer and he shot to fame the same year with his debut Tamil flick – Chithiram Pesuthadi. Shambo Shiva Shambo was his first hit in Telugu film music.

 

Sundar C Babu was born in Chennai into a family of musicians. Both this parents Chitti Babu and Sudakshina Devi were famous Veena artists. Her mother accompanied Chittubabu for concerts across the globe. Sundar is the great grandson of Pattabhi Seetharamaiah, founder of Andhra Bank and former Governor of Madhya Pradesh. Sudakshina Devi was the granddaughter of Pattabhi  Seetharamaiah. Sundar has two elder brothers. His elder brother Rangasayee is settled in US while his second brother Radhakrishnalives in Hyderabad.

 

Chacko Randaaman in 2006 marked his debut as a music composer and he got noticed through the compositions of the Tamil film – Chithiram Pesuthadi the same year. The album included 12 tracks includingfour instrumental tracks."Vaala Meenukkum" was an instant hit."Idam Porul Parthu", "Mazhai Mazhai" and "Idhu Enna Pudhu Kanavo” are among the other popular songs of the movie. He made his Telugu film debut in the year 2008 with the film – Sneham.

 

Nadodigal, Sindhu Samaveli, Markandeyan, Agam Puram, Viruthagiri, Agarathi, Aadu Puli, Thoonga Nagaram, Poraali, Markandeyan, Attietc are some of his popular Tamil films. Two songs were included in the Bollywood film – Rangrezz, remake of Tamil hit Nadodigal, for which he composed music.
